Why You Should Clean Your Hivis Workwear Properly

Those of you in industries that require you to do your jobs dressed in hivis workwear must make sure you know how best to keep it clean – or you could actually be putting yourself at even more risk than you might otherwise have thought.

If your personal protective equipment isn’t cleaned or maintained appropriately, you leave yourself open to all sorts of hazards. These include severe burns, caused by wearing oily or greasy clothing while carrying out hot work, impaired vision due to the use of dirty or scratched lenses or shields, and skin irritation as a result of contaminated gloves, clothing and boots.

You could also hurt yourself through the inhalation of toxic chemicals if your face pieces or respiratory valves are damaged. And be aware that if you don’t look after your own equipment and share it with others at work, the spread of infectious diseases is highly possible.

Make sure that you don’t use any damaged, defective or contaminated equipment, and make sure that all unsanitary items are cleaned and disinfected properly before being reissued. For employers, it’s vital that you instruct your members of staff in the proper care, maintenance and disposal of this kind of equipment so that they can work safely each day.

Remember that you, as an employer, are responsible for providing, replacing and paying for protective equipment. Such workwear should be used when other measures are not sufficient to control exposure. When choosing your equipment, think about whether it’s suitable for the job in hand, if it offers the right level of protection, the kind of training and maintenance that might be required and that you know when it’ll need replacing.
